Nehalem River- North Fork - Hamlet, OR
by OR Department of Fish & Wildlife Staff
4-21-2025
Website

Winter steelhead fishing on the North Fork has slowed but there are still some broodstock hatchery steelhead around and catch and release opportunity for wild steelhead. It is very low and clear, so angling conditions are challenging.
